Our client provides a dog walking service where you drive in a company car to pick up furry friends, escort them to a dog walking park, and supervise a playgroup. Besides loving dogs and the outdoors, our only other requirement is you must have a driver's license for four years and be willing to participate in a background check.

10 Best Tips to Find a Job When Relocating
Are you planning to move? That’s great news, but now you might wonder what that means for your job. Some people are lucky – they can relocate and keep working the same position as always, just remotely. For others, however, this isn’t an option. They must search for and land a job in their soon-to-be new city. This can be intimidating, given that getting a new job even under normal circumstances can be challenging. Now you’ll have to overcome additional hurdles. This article provides valuable tips on how to find a job in another state. Because it can be done! Read on to learn how.
